☐ Studio orientation — take the new starter to the Pinefold training studio (Level 3, past the kitchenette). Show them the booking sheet, the camera cart, and where to return lapel mics. Studio door stays locked between sessions. They'll need the keypad code below to get in.

door code, tagug-yafof: bdg-OSVVCL-72724422

## Tuning

The receipt mailer (Almsgate) batches donation receipts and sends through the Thornquay relay. On-call: if the queue backs up, resist the urge to crank batch size — the relay rate-limits per connection, and bigger batches just mean bigger retries. Scale worker count first, then shorten the flush interval. Dedupe window must stay longer than the retry horizon or donors get duplicate receipts, which generates tickets. All knobs live in one place and are read at worker start. Current production values follow.

tuning table, kajop-yafof:
QUOTAS = {
    "wenath": 10,
    "ulaael": 5,
}

Night-shift staff: Floor 4 of the Tellhaven Building opens this week. After 21:00, access is via the rear stairwell only; the lifts are locked out overnight during the settling period. Complete a walk-through of the new floor once per shift and log it. The stairwell keypad accepts the code below.

badge for yahop-fawep: bdg-XBKXI-68071

Subject: Per-tenant rate quotas now enforced in Lanternfall 2.9

Hi all — welcome to the new folks! Starting with this release, Lanternfall enforces per-tenant rate quotas at the gateway instead of per-node, so one noisy tenant can't starve the rest. Defaults are generous; overrides live in the quota registry. If a tenant hits the ceiling, they get a 429 with a retry hint. Questions go to the platform channel. This release maps to the build token below.

build token for bageg-yahof: htk3_673